Los Ebanos's energy comes from Natural Gas, Wind, Coal, Nuclear, and Solar. Natural Gas is the largest source of electricity, providing 48% of Los Ebanos's energy. Wind is the second largest source, making up 24%. Coal provides 12% of the energy in Los Ebanos. Nuclear provides 8% of the energy in Los Ebanos. Solar provides 8% of the energy in Los Ebanos.
